Transaction 54fc5c0649afd5fbb8272272b73ec5bc854b50f63bd4909a45e6c16a03c246a0

1 Input
2 Outputs
  • 54fc5c0649afd5fbb8272272b73ec5bc854b50f63bd4909a45e6c16a03c246a0:0
  • value  2978675316
    address  3QPydzSwFcBWRapcm1ThGZxoDHyNxyhpCB
  • 54fc5c0649afd5fbb8272272b73ec5bc854b50f63bd4909a45e6c16a03c246a0:1
  • value  2670391
    address  3C2pTDTW5VhkURkdA7DA2AtVR22MgeNBhm